What is a CRD Developer?

A CRD Developer is a software professional who specializes in creating and managing Custom Resource Definitions (CRDs) within Kubernetes environments. CRDs allow users to extend Kubernetes capabilities by defining their own custom resources and controllers, enabling the automation and management of application-specific resources. CRD Developers typically work with Go programming language, Kubernetes APIs, and tools like Kubebuilder or Operator SDK to build scalable and maintainable cloud-native applications. Their work helps organizations tailor Kubernetes to fit complex business needs beyond standard resource types.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a CRD Developer, and why are they important?

To thrive as a CRD Developer, you need strong programming skills in languages like Go or Python, a solid understanding of Kubernetes architecture, and experience creating Custom Resource Definitions (CRDs). Familiarity with Kubernetes APIs, controllers, and tools such as kubectl, Helm, and operator frameworks is typically required. Problem-solving, collaboration,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for working in complex cloud-native environments. These skills ensure robust, scalable solutions that integrate seamlessly with Kubernetes, enabling efficient management of custom resources.
